Frequently Asked Questions about Envira Gallery Comments Addon

Does it work with any WordPress theme or does it have compatibility restrictions?

This module operates on top of WordPress's native commenting infrastructure and integrates via Envira Gallery, so its compatibility with the active theme depends primarily on the theme not aggressively overriding the comment styles. In most well-coded modern themes, the experience is stable. In environments with highly customized themes or page builders that interfere with the WordPress loop, it's advisable to run staging tests to verify that the comment form renders correctly and that data is submitted without conflicts.

Does it allow you to configure automatic rules based on the type of comment or user?

Comment management follows the moderation rules configured in WordPress: you can require manual approval before a comment is visible, filter by keywords, or limit who can comment based on their registration status. It's not an advanced automation system with complex conditions, but WordPress's basic moderation rules offer sufficient control for most operations. For more elaborate workflows, you can supplement it with comment management plugins already installed on the site.

What happens to site performance when there are many accumulated comments on a gallery?

Performance largely depends on how WordPress handles comments in general and on the caching and database optimizations of the environment. With moderate comment volumes, the impact is minimal. In galleries with a high volume of interactions, it's advisable to review comment pagination in the WordPress settings and ensure that the server has object caching configured correctly. There are no absolute performance guarantees without knowing the specific infrastructure, but the module itself doesn't introduce particularly heavy queries.

Is it possible to use it in a WordPress multisite installation?

Compatibility with multisite environments depends on the network configuration and whether Envira Gallery is active at the network level or only at individual sites. In networks where each site operates relatively independently, the module can function site by site without major issues. However, in highly centralized multisite configurations or those with network constraints, it is advisable to verify its behavior at a test site within the same network before deploying it globally.

How do I know if the module is working correctly after configuring it?

A handy checklist: First, verify that the comment form is visible in at least one enabled gallery when visiting the frontend as a logged-out user. Second, submit a test comment and check that it appears in the WordPress dashboard under the comments section. Third, verify that administrator notifications are being sent to the configured email address. If all three checks work, the module is operational. If any fail, it's usually due to a cache conflict or WordPress's global comment moderation settings blocking submissions.
